CSS Web Templates

May 18, 2007

CSS if you are just a beginner and are not very experienced with different coding methods and techniques can be very frustrating to deal with. Actually it can be a PAIN IN THE ASS sometimes. That’s why tutorials and other stuff on the topic is always appreciated. But what is most appreciated are CSS web templates as you won’t need to create CSS from scratch. What you will need to do is just add some graphics to it, change the colors, add content, etc.

The site shares about 12 CSS web templates and the best thing is that they are totally free. Though is just a pure HTML & CSS with no graphics implemented they are still good and useful.

PSD for Web 2.0

May 18, 2007

Newly launched photoshop tutorial blog - a place to get inspired or download the latest web 2.0 style graphics in an open source psd files. The blog shares some good PSDs so you could save your time designing web 2.0 project or just improve your design skills playing with it. There are also some tutorials published on the blog and what is more important anyone can submit his tutorial and if it fits - the tutorial will be published.
